These are downloadable and reproducible images, often designed with humorous themes or characters, intended for use during firearms practice. These targets add an element of levity to what can otherwise be a serious training activity. Examples include zombie silhouettes, cartoon characters with reactive zones, or even images depicting stereotypical villains.
The primary value lies in their ability to enhance engagement and motivation during shooting sessions. A more entertaining target can improve focus and encourage longer periods of practice, leading to better skill development. Historically, targets have been primarily utilitarian; the introduction of novelty designs represents a shift towards incorporating psychological principles into marksmanship training. The use of humor reduces anxiety and promotes a more relaxed learning environment.
